"The Sony A80K OLED and the Sony A80J OLED are extremely similar TVs with the same features. The A80K downgrades in a few areas, like the brightness, and the built-in speakers are worse. However, the A80K also has a wider 1080p VRR range. Overall, deciding between these two TVs comes down to which you can find for cheaper because they're so similar."

Never had to file a claim with them for a TV. However, I had to file a claim on my Sony RX10 IV camera back in March. It was purchased for $1599 from Amazon.com. I purchased the Allstate 4-year coverage for $170 at the same time. At the time I filed the claim, the 4-year plan had less than 1 year remaining. I called Allstate and explained the problem to them(the lens would extend but refused to focus, no matter what)
The camera was shipped to Allstate. Two days after it arrived at their facility, they called me and said that they would not repair it. Instead, they would send me a check for the purchase price shown on the original Amazon invoice($1599). The check arrived in about 4 or 5 days.
Needless to say, I was impressed. Unfortunately, I still have the $1599 and can't find a replacement camera. Sony somehow decided not to make a new updated version of this excellent camera and I didn't want to buy an identical RX10 IV.(it originally came out in 2017).
